It depends on the use case. For predictive maintenance: Siemens MindSphere, GE Predix, and Augury. For computer vision quality inspection: Landing AI and Cognex. For ERP-integrated chatbots and customer-facing support: SAP Joule, Oracle Digital Assistant, and Chatsy connected to your ERP. For shop-floor copilots, OEMs are increasingly integrating LLMs into their HMI software. Match the tool to whether you're inspecting, predicting, or supporting customers.
Yes, AI is used across manufacturing for predictive maintenance, computer-vision quality control, demand forecasting, supply chain optimization, generative design (Autodesk, Siemens NX), and customer-facing support automation. The biggest near-term ROI for most manufacturers comes from automating WISMO and RFQ inquiries, which is what Chatsy targets, since those don't require integrating with shop-floor PLCs or sensor data.
